Struggling with video creation? OpenMontage offers a revolutionary AI-powered system to handle everything from concept to final render, simplifying the…
Read More

Struggling with video creation? OpenMontage offers a revolutionary AI-powered system to handle everything from concept to final render, simplifying the…
Read More